Title: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A)
JOB DESCRIPTION:
The BCBA is a school professional designated to work with school teams for behavioral and instructional support to maximize student achievement and social emotional growth. The role of the behavior specialist is to affect behavior change and provide systemic training, support and oversight implementation of behavior strategies. The BCBA will provide support to individuals, school teams, and families by coordinating and providing services in Applied Behavior Analysis, function analyses and assessment, behavior acquisition and reduction procedures, and adaptive life skills.
